We are looking for a therapist in Massage. PRIMORA SPA wants Individuals who are passionate about a holistic vision of skin and body care, connecting with the customer on a personal level and presenting in a professional manner. Our ideal candidate must be able to understand a client’s requests, assess their body requirements/limitations, and help them feel comfortable while encouraging them to return for additional treatments.
Looking for individuals who have full-time availability, including weekends and evenings.
You should be familiar with various massage services that can help reduce pain and stress, such as deep tissue, Swedish, reflexology, shiatsu, and lymphatic drainage massage.
